Attractions and Places To See in Vexin Français - Top 20

Best attractions and places to see in Vexin Français include a rich tapestry of natural beauty, historical landmarks, and cultural sites. This historical region, protected as a Regional Natural Park, is characterized by limestone cliffs, river valleys, and preserved agricultural landscapes. It offers a tranquil escape with a strong sense of history and art, nestled between Paris and Normandy.

Best attractions and places to see in Vexin Français

  • The most popular attractions is La Roche-Guyon Castle, a castle that is partly carved into a chalk cliff overlooking the Seine. This impressive medieval castle has seen each century leave its mark on its architecture.
  • Another must-see spot is Cliffs of La Roche-Guyon, a natural monument. These limestone cliffs offer panoramic views of the Seine and its surroundings, recognized as a natural and geological jewel.
  • Visitors also love Auvers-sur-Oise, a historical site renowned as the birthplace of Impressionism and the final home of Vincent Van Gogh. This picturesque village is a significant cultural hub with various sites dedicated to its artistic heritage.
  • Vexin Français is known for its historical sites, castles, and natural monuments. The region offers a variety of attractions, from medieval architecture to protected natural landscapes and artistic heritage.

La Roche-Guyon Castle

Highlight • Castle

The castle of La Roche-Guyon impresses the adventurers passing through Vexin. It dates from the Middle Ages and since its construction, each century has left its mark.

As its name suggests, the castle leans against chalk. This creates a beautiful dialogue between the building and its environment. Is this the way art finds beauty in nature?

Conti Castle

Highlight • Castle

The Château Conti is in fact today a pretty bourgeois house built on the site of the old châteaux of the lords of L'Isle-Adam. The list is far from short: the Adam de L’Isle, the Villiers de L’Isle-Adam, the Montmorency and the Bourbon-Conti. The castle of Conti was abandoned until 2005, when the municipality began renovations. We appreciate the unobstructed view of the building and its park.

The Potager-Verger du Château de la Roche Guyon is a French-style vegetable and fruit garden that is open to the public and allows you to stroll through this wonderful place. The garden faces the Château de la Roche-Guyon, a medieval castle built on a limestone cliff overlooking the Seine. The garden was created in the 17th century by Madeleine Le Tellier de Louvois, wife of François VIII de La Rochefoucauld, first Duke of La Roche-Guyon. The garden has 675 fruit trees, including pear, apple, peach and plum trees, as well as vegetables and aromatic plants. The garden was restored in 2004, after being abandoned for nearly a century. It has received the Remarkable Garden label from the Ministry of Culture.

Frequently Asked Questions

What historical sites can I explore in Vexin Français?

Vexin Français is rich in history. You can visit the impressive La Roche-Guyon Castle, partly carved into a chalk cliff overlooking the Seine. Another significant historical site is Auvers-sur-Oise, renowned as the final home of Vincent Van Gogh and a birthplace of Impressionism. Don't miss the Château de Théméricourt, which houses the Museum of French Vexin, offering insights into the region's past. Other notable sites include Royaumont Abbey and Château de Villarceaux.

Are there natural attractions or scenic viewpoints in Vexin Français?

Absolutely. The region is part of a Regional Natural Park, offering diverse natural beauty. The Cliffs of La Roche-Guyon provide breathtaking panoramic views of the Seine and its surroundings. You'll also find verdant river valleys like the Epte and Oise, and wooded hills such as Arthies and Rosne, perfect for enjoying the landscape.

What outdoor activities are available near the attractions?

Vexin Français offers extensive opportunities for outdoor enthusiasts. You can explore over 800 kilometers of marked trails for hiking, cycling, and horseback riding. For specific routes, consider the running trails, gravel biking routes, or easy hikes available throughout the region.

Are there family-friendly attractions in Vexin Français?

Yes, several attractions cater to families. Auvers-sur-Oise offers an engaging experience for all ages with its artistic heritage. The Château de Théméricourt, with its Park House and museum, provides educational and recreational activities. The Potager-Verger du Château de la Roche Guyon, a 17th-century vegetable and fruit garden, is also a delightful visit for families.

What is the best time of year to visit Vexin Français?

The Vexin Français is beautiful year-round, but spring and autumn offer particularly pleasant weather for exploring its natural landscapes and historical sites. The mild temperatures are ideal for hiking and cycling, and the changing foliage adds to the scenic beauty.

Where can I learn about the local culture and traditions of Vexin Français?

To delve into the local culture, visit the Museum of French Vexin, located within the Château de Théméricourt. It showcases the region's natural environments, geology, history, and popular arts. You can also discover local products like mustard, lentils, and honey at the Park House in Théméricourt.

Are there any unique architectural features or villages to see?

The village of La Roche-Guyon, adjacent to the castle, is listed among France's most beautiful villages and is known for its troglodyte dwellings carved into the cliffs. The region also features vernacular heritage such as mills, fountains, dovecotes, and traditional half-timbered houses, many of which are listed as Historic Monuments.

What is the significance of Auvers-sur-Oise?

Auvers-sur-Oise is culturally significant as the final home of Vincent Van Gogh and a pivotal location for the Impressionist art movement. The village's landscapes and buildings, including the Church of Auvers-sur-Oise, inspired many artists, and various museums and sites commemorate this rich artistic heritage.

Are there any grand estates or gardens to visit?

Yes, the region boasts several impressive estates. Château de Villarceaux, built in the 17th century, is particularly known for its impeccably maintained gardens and magnificent architecture. The Potager-Verger du Château de la Roche Guyon also offers a beautiful 17th-century French-style vegetable and fruit garden.

What kind of wildlife can I expect to see in the Vexin Français Regional Natural Park?

The Regional Natural Park is a refuge for diverse flora and fauna. Its varied habitats, including wet grasslands, alkaline marshes, and reed beds in the river valleys, provide homes for numerous birds, insects, and amphibians. The wooded hills are also home to various forest animals.

Is it possible to explore Vexin Français by bike?

Absolutely! Vexin Français is very bike-friendly, with many marked trails. The Avenue Verte Paris-London passes through the region, offering a popular route. You can find various gravel biking routes and other cycling circuits, especially along the Seine Valley.

What is the 'Pays d'Art et d'Histoire' label for Vexin Français?

The 'Pays d'Art et d'Histoire' (Land of Art and History) label is awarded by the Ministry of Culture and Communication. It recognizes Vexin Français's rich heritage and its commitment to promoting it through guided tours and participatory activities, highlighting the region's cultural and historical significance.
